Chapter 293

Although Aveline's vitality was seriously drained this time, fortunately, her life was not in danger. She had to stay at the Jameson mansion temporarily to recuperate her body.

Compared to the tranquility of the Jameson mansion, there was already a huge commotion in the outside world.

Alexander spent a lot of manpower, money, and material resources to salvage her body. Even passing turtles had to be analyzed to see if they had Aveline's DNA before they were released.

Later, he was even so crazy that he wanted to pump out water from the sea and drain out the seawater in the area where Aveline fell.

Not to mention how much money this costs, the impact on society is extremely bad.

Netizens mocked: "The last time we mobilized so many people for something in this country, we used water to catch crocodiles and gar fish."

"What kind of moonlight tale is this? I don't think all these is worth a finger of Mr. Sterling's ex-wife, not to mention her whole body."

"It's been three days, and no one has found out any information about Mr. Sterling's ex-wife?"

"I don't think that no one is finding informations about her, it's probably because no one dares to declare it."

Nora's carefully arranged engagement party turned out to be a joke in the end. Everyone knew that Alexander did not love her!

Besides her, Elizabeth is also famous.

Elizabeth, the mother who abandoned her daughter and chose her stepdaughter at a critical moment, was insulted by everyone on the Internet.

Elizabeth was already in poor health, and Aveline falling into the sea affected her and she was admitted to the hospital that day.

Her situation was less alarming when she had not moved into the hospital for a short rest, but after she moved in, it was found out that she had leukemia.

Adam stayed by her side all the time, with only tiredness and distress on his face.

Seeing the weak look on the face of the woman beside him, Adam gently held her hand and said, "Aveline hasn't been found yet, which is good news for us. She must still be alive."

Elizabeth's face was not as pleasant as before, and she held Adam with her backhand and sighed, "I have been sleeping for the past two days and I can always see her standing in the wet sea water waving to me and asking me to accompany her. That child must be very angry and blame me."

Adam reached out and stroked her head to comfort her: "How could it be? Aveline is a good child. She won't blame you. There's nothing you could do about it."

Elizabeth covered her face with her hands, tears streaming out from between her fingers. She shrugged her shoulders and cried: "I am her biological mother, but I chose someone else from dying. She must be extremely disappointed in me. I think this is what God has done to me as a punishment, I wouldn't live long, and I have to go down and stay with her."

"Don't talk nonsense. I have asked for bone marrow matching information at a high price. There are so many people in the world. There must be someone who will match your bone marrow. Don't give up."

"I k n o w d a d . "

"By the way, have the results of the bone marrow matching I asked you to do come out?"

A flash of panic flashed in Nora's eyes, "Yes, it came out, Aunt Elizabeth and I don't match. Hey, it's such a pity. If only I could save her."

Adam patted her shoulder, "I don't blame you for this. You should have a good rest."

"Okay daddy."

Nora watched Adam leave, and the next second she quickly dialed the old man's phone, "Grandpa, what should I do? I actually matched that bitch's bone marrow. I don't want to donate my bone marrow to her, you know I'm most afraid of pain."

"My good granddaughter, grandpa will find a way for you, as long as you don't make it known to them."

The old man's voice came from the other end of the phone, soothing Nora's restless heart.

"Thank you, grandpa."

Nora hung up the phone with an indifferent expression on her face, damn old bitch, go to hell with Aveline.
